Common AC Emergency Scenarios
Air conditioning emergencies manifest in various forms, each requiring specific diagnostic approaches and repair strategies. Complete system failures, where the unit won’t turn on at all, typically indicate electrical issues ranging from tripped breakers to failed capacitors. These situations often occur during heat waves when systems run continuously for extended periods, placing exceptional stress on electrical components. Our technicians systematically check power supplies, control boards, and safety switches to identify the root cause quickly.
Refrigerant leaks represent another critical emergency that demands immediate attention. When refrigerant levels drop suddenly due to a breach in the system’s sealed circuit, the air conditioner loses its ability to transfer heat effectively. Signs include warm air blowing from vents, ice formation on the evaporator coil, and unusual hissing sounds near the indoor or outdoor units. These leaks not only compromise cooling performance but can also cause compressor damage if the system continues operating with insufficient refrigerant levels. Our emergency response includes leak detection using electronic sensors and ultraviolet dye testing, followed by proper repair and recharging procedures that comply with environmental regulations.
Strange noises emanating from AC equipment often signal impending component failure that requires emergency intervention. Grinding sounds typically indicate bearing failure in fan motors, while squealing suggests belt problems in older systems. Banging or clanking noises might mean loose or broken parts that could cause catastrophic damage if not addressed immediately. We prioritize these sound-related emergencies because they often precede complete system failure and can result in significantly more expensive repairs if ignored.

Preventive Measures and System Protection
While emergency repairs restore immediate functionality, we also focus on implementing protective measures to prevent future emergencies. During emergency service calls, we often discover that simple maintenance oversights contributed to system failures. Clogged air filters, dirty condenser coils, and blocked condensate drains create conditions that strain AC components and accelerate wear.
Our emergency repair service includes educating clients about warning signs that precede many AC emergencies:
- Reduced cooling capacity: rooms taking longer to reach desired temperatures
- Unusual cycling patterns: systems turning on and off more frequently than normal
- Moisture accumulation: water pooling near indoor units or excessive condensation on refrigerant lines
- Electrical anomalies: circuit breakers tripping repeatedly or lights dimming when AC starts
- Airflow changes: weak air movement from vents despite fan operation
Understanding these indicators helps homeowners recognize developing problems before they escalate into emergencies requiring immediate intervention.
